First off make sure that the body of the guitar is secure and can't budge. If I were to rout this freehand I would make several passes. Each getting successively deeper. Finally, leave about an 1/8 of an in inch, or so, between the final line. bore out the center of the pickup hole first. When you g...

You can do this with a hand drill. Here are a couple of tips. Clamp down the plate once the drill bit bites it it will spin like an airplane prop and you could get hurt a little bit. At a minimun wear a glove to hold the plate. Use a wood block to put the plate on - you will drill through the plate ...
